About Excellence in Context by the Eindhoven Young Academy of Engineering

Excellence is a term that is often used in academia. While we all probably have some idea of what this term means, it tends to remain superficial and generic. We therefore contend that to really understand and appreciate people, excellence should always be viewed in context. Without this, you often don’t see the complete picture, which can hinder appropriate judgement of someone’s performance. As a result, talents may go unrecognized or underappreciated. Failures, for instance, are rarely discussed, although they can have a substantial effect on overall performance. Moreover, the contexts in which people operate can differ substantially, whether due to educational demands, caregiving responsibilities, or other factors. All the while, time is scarce, forcing us to make choices on where to focus our efforts and where not. This brings us to an important question: What does excellence mean for people in academia, and what does it take to foster and sustain this kind of excellence for the future? In this podcast series, we aim to discuss and reflect upon ‘Excellence’ in context. Guests discuss how differences in opportunities, demands, and constraints impact academic careers, offering insights from different perspectives. We hope that these discussions raise awareness, spark reflections, and inspire conversations on context-dependent opportunities and constraints to flourish in academia.

episode Team science artwork

Team science

In this episode, we share a special fire-side talk recorded live during the Wellbeing Event of the Eindhoven Young Academy. Together with two senior researchers, we explored what makes team science unique, why it matters, how collaboration shapes excellence in academia. They reflect on how excellence in academia is often tied to an impossible idea: expecting researchers to excel at everything. They notice the shift towards recognizing diverse roles and valuing team science, while raising key questions: how does our view of excellence shape career and workload and and how can we better support team-based research? Because this was a live recording, the sound quality may not be as polished as our other episodes, but the conversation is full of insights worth hearing. Join us as we reflect on the challenges and opportunities of team science, and rethink what it takes to make collaborations thrive in academia. episode Balancing academia and care artwork

Balancing academia and care

How to find your way in academics when every day you have to prepare for the unexpected? In this episode, two colleagues at TU/e openly discuss the often invisible context of their own academic career, in which they both have extensive caring duties for their children. They talk about how it has influenced and sometimes shaped their way of working and career, the relations with their colleagues, the benefits of the flexibility that comes with an academic job, but also how the expectations on career tracks and funding schemes often fail to properly take into account the circumstances of a person in life.
